Mercury Found In Some Skin Lightening Creams

Photo Credit: BBC

A certain incident in Chicago has recently brought skin lightening to the front lines. Unfortunatley it is negative but it's something that should be discussed.

The FDA has pulled 50 skin lightening creams off the shelves in Chicago (mainly found in the China Towns or ethnic business districts) that contained very high and dangerous amounts of mercury. Mercury has very powerful melanin suppressing abilities, and can bleach skin very rapidly. It penetrates fast and deep within the skin and tissues causing severe kidney damage.

Five out of the fifty creams had 6000+ parts per million of mercury in them. That is absolutley insane and frightening, since an amount that high can cause so much damage to the kidney and overall toxicity.

The testing of skin lighteners by the FDA is very sporadic. It's best not to rely on them, and rely more on ingredient lists and just the general 'vibe' or aura the skin lightening company presents. I tweeted about this today, but if a product looks risky or like a scam - chances are it is a scam, or an extremely dangerous substance that will lighten your skin, but cause some horrible side effects.

This investigation is solely focusing on mercury levels. I know that many of these creams which are imported from China, Lebanon, India and Pakistan also contain steroids as well as high levels (above 4%) of hydroquinone.
